July Weeknight Rescue Visits

I’m opening a small handful of À La Minute in-home chef visits for July for families who could use a calmer dinner week.

This is a simple, low-pressure way to try having a chef in your home without committing to a full weekly service.

Here’s how it works:

I come to your kitchen, cook a fresh family dinner, and prep a second meal or mise en place so the next night is easier too.

You get:

• One fresh dinner cooked in your home
• Prep for a second dinner or easy next-day meal
• Simple reheating or finishing notes
• A cleaned-down kitchen before I leave
• A calmer fridge, and hopefully a calmer evening

This is especially helpful for busy parents, postpartum households, camp weeks, work-heavy weeks, or anyone who is tired of staring into the fridge at 5 p.m. with no emotional strength left.

Pricing starts at $250 plus groceries for a Dinner + Mise visit.

I send a grocery list ahead of time, you purchase the groceries, and I take care of the cooking in your home.

I’m based in Mississauga and currently serving select areas of the west GTA, including Oakville, Burlington, Clarkson, Port Credit, and nearby neighbourhoods depending on scheduling.
